The tournament will be held in the United States, Canada, and Mexico from June 11 to July 19, 2026. The 48 teams are divided into 12 groups of 4 teams each for a single round-robin competition. The top 2 teams from each group and the 8 best third-placed teams will advance to the round of 32. The round of 32, round of 16, quarterfinals, semifinals, third-place play-off, and final will all adopt a single-elimination format. If the score is tied after 90 minutes, extra time will be played. If it remains tied after extra time, a penalty shootout will determine the winner.
